INGREDIENTS :
1 lb spaghetti, cooked and drained
1 1/2 cups cherry tomatoes, halved
1 cucumber, diced
2 zucchini, diced
1 green bell pepper, diced
1 red bell pepper, diced
1 red onion, diced
1 can sliced black olives, drained
For the dressing:
1 bottle Italian dressing
1/2 cup parmesan cheese, grated
1 tablespoon sesame seeds
1 teaspoon paprika
1/2 teaspoon celery seed
1/4 teaspoon garlic powder.
PREPARATION :
Cook spaghetti according to directions on package, and drain and rinse in cold water.
In a large bowl, combine zucchini, tomatoes, cucumber, bell peppers, onion, and black olives.
In a small bowl, whisk together Italian dressing, sesame seeds, parmesan cheese, paprika, celery seed, and garlic powder.
Add cooked spaghetti to vegetables and olives, then add dressing and toss together thoroughly. Cover and set in refrigerator to chill for at least 3 hours. Serve chilled and enjoy!

Gut Health:
Plant-based diets are often associated with improved gut health due to the high fiber content from fruits, vegetables, and whole grains. A healthy gut microbiome is linked to better digestion and overall well-being.

Anti-Inflammatory Properties:
Many plant-based foods have anti-inflammatory properties, which can help in reducing inflammation in the body. Chronic inflammation is associated with various health issues, and a vegan diet may contribute to its prevention.

Sports Performance:
Contrary to the misconception that vegan diets lack protein, many successful athletes follow plant-based diets to enhance their performance. Plant-based proteins can support muscle building and recovery.

Reduced Risk of Foodborne Illnesses:
Plant-based diets eliminate the risk of foodborne illnesses associated with the consumption of undercooked or contaminated animal products.

Economic Impact:
A vegan diet can be more economical as plant-based protein sources tend to be cost-effective compared to some animal products. It may be a budget-friendly option for individuals or families.

Mindful Eating:
Adopting a vegan lifestyle often promotes mindful eating. Being more conscious of food choices and sources can lead to a healthier relationship with food and a greater appreciation for the environmental impact of dietary decisions.

Preservation of Biodiversity:
The expansion of animal agriculture often leads to habitat destruction and loss of biodiversity. Choosing a vegan diet supports the preservation of ecosystems and the protection of various species.

Culinary Diversity:
Veganism introduces individuals to a diverse range of cuisines and ingredients from around the world. Exploring plant-based cooking can be a culinary adventure, embracing flavors and techniques from different cultures.

Reduced Antibiotic Resistance:
The use of antibiotics in animal farming contributes to the rise of antibiotic-resistant bacteria. Opting for a vegan diet can be a way to reduce the demand for such practices and promote responsible antibiotic use.
